China not neocolonialist

Mutual benefits and respect distinguish China's presence in Africa from Western colonialists and profiteers

Recently, the Chairperson of the African Union Commission (AUC), H.E. Jean Ping, mentioned in his new book, Africa Will Shine Brighter than a Thousand Flames, that Africa is in danger of "being colonized again" by the West in the post-Cold War period, and many African countries fear that their former exploiters are coming back.

This reminds us of a word very popular in the Western media - neocolonialism. It's a word usually used in connection with China.
